Calcium accounts for 1 to 2 percent of adult human body weight. Over 99 percent of total body calcium is found in teeth and bones.
most of the calcium in the body is used for bone formation, to stimulate normal nerve and muscle functionsand to make blood cells.
Long term storage is in the Bones and Teeth. However, all cells have the ability to store Calcium for short term use.
